void cs_lagr_new(cs_lagr_particle_set_t &p_set, cs_lnum_t n_faces, const cs_lnum_t face_ids[], const cs_lnum_t face_particle_idx[])
Inject a series of particles at random positions on given faces.
Definition: cs_lagr_new.cpp:298
void cs_lagr_new_particle_init(const cs_lnum_t particle_range[2], int time_id, const cs_real_t visc_length[], const cs_lagr_injection_set_t *zis)
Initialization for new particles.
Definition: cs_lagr_new.cpp:656
void cs_lagr_new_v(cs_lagr_particle_set_t &p_set, cs_lnum_t n_cells, const cs_lnum_t cell_ids[], const cs_lnum_t cell_particle_idx[])
Inject a series of particles at random positions on given cells.
Definition: cs_lagr_new.cpp:391
